EDUCATION NEWS
- ➤ On March 12, the Jackson-Madison County School Board honored students for their statewide competition work and approved funds to repair the Rose Hill roof. The board also noted that eight VEX teams participated in the challenge (further details pending). The Jackson Post

SPORTS NEWS
- ➤ Tennessee basketball, a No. 6 seed, will play on March 20 at Xfinity Mobile Arena, facing the winner of the play-in game between Miami (Ohio) and SMU at 4:25 p.m. ET on TBS. The Jackson Sun
